如何制作简易的HTML5幻灯片

代码可以直接复制到浏览器上试一下的<!doctype html><html> <head><title></title><style>#slides{position:absolute;left:0px;top:0px;height:100%;width:100%;overflow:hidden;}.slide{position:absolute;height:600px;width:800px;opacity:0.7;background-color:rgba(0, 128, 196, 0.5) !important;background-color:#ccc;border-radius:10px;left:50%;top:50%;margin-top:-300px;box-shadow:5px 5px 5px rgba(0, 0, 0, 0.5);transition:all 0.25s ease-in-out 0s;}.current{opacity:1;margin-left:-400px;}.future{margin-left:450px;transform: skew(-3deg) scale(0.8);-webkit-transform: skew(-3deg) scale(0.8);}.post{margin-left:-1250px;transform: skew(3deg) scale(0.8);-webkit-transform: skew(3deg) scale(0.8);}.far-future{margin-left:1200px;transition:none; }</style></head><body><div id="slides"><div class="slide current">1</div><div class="slide future">2</div><div class="slide far-future">3</div><div class="slide far-future">4</div><div class="slide far-future">5</div><div class="slide far-future">6</div><div class="slide far-future">7</div></div><script> !function(){ var slides = document.getElementById("slides").childNodes;var l = slides.length; function fslide(e){ var event = e ||e799bee5baa6e997aee7ad94e58685e5aeb931333363373664 window.event;//console.log(event.wheelDelta +" "+ event.detail); for(var i=0;i<l;i++){ if(slides[i].className=="slide current"){ var current_slide = slides[i]; break;}}//var current_slide = document.getElementsByClassName("current")[0];// getElementsByClassName只有火狐,谷歌等浏览器的较新版本支持if((event.wheelDelta < 0 /*ie,谷歌等浏览器*/ || event.detail > 0 /*firefox*/) && nextel(current_slide)){if(prevel(current_slide)){ prevel(current_slide).className="slide far-future"; }current_slide.className="slide post"; nextel(current_slide).className="slide current";if(nextel(nextel(current_slide))){ nextel(nextel(current_slide)).className="slide future"; } }else if((event.wheelDelta > 0 || event.detail < 0) && prevel(current_slide)){if(nextel(current_slide)){ nextel(current_slide).className="slide far-future"; } current_slide.className="slide future"; prevel(current_slide).className="slide current";if(prevel(prevel(current_slide))){ prevel(prevel(current_slide)).className="slide post" }}}document.onmousewheel = fslide; // ie,谷歌等浏览器 if(document.addEventListener){ document.addEventListener("DOMMouseScroll",fslide,false);// firefox } }(); function prevel(el){ if(el.previousSibling == null)return null; return el.previousSibling.nodeType == 1 ? el.previousSibling : prevel(el.previousSibling);}function nextel(el){ if(el.nextSibling == null)return null; return el.nextSibling.nodeType == 1 ? el.nextSibling : nextel(el.nextSibling); } </script></body></html>

使用方法:利用 npm方式安装百//首先安装angularjsslider NPM第一步(引入):度//引入angularjsslider第二步(参数配置问):第三步(插入标签答)://代码中写的是专引入的幻灯片的标签。以上是制作幻属灯片的方法。 本回答由电脑网络分类达人 贾元浩推荐

您好!您可以下载办公软件进行使用的,如:WPS等。如果有任何问题可以随时来咨询我们的。非常感谢您对我们vivo的支持,祝您生活愉快!

html5可以使用代码实现的e68a84e8a2ad7a686964616f31333361306264简单幻灯片,并且能用鼠标滚轮滚动进行换页。具体代码如下:<!doctype html><html> <head> <title></title><style>#slides{position:absolute;left:0px;top:0px;height:100%;width:100%;overflow:hidden; }.slide{position:absolute;height:600px;width:800px;opacity:0.7;background-color:rgba(0, 128, 196, 0.5) !important;background-color:#ccc; border-radius:10px;left:50%;top:50%;margin-top:-300px;box-shadow:5px 5px 5px rgba(0, 0, 0, 0.5); transition:all 0.25s ease-in-out 0s;}.current{opacity:1; margin-left:-400px; }.future{margin-left:450px;transform: skew(-3deg) scale(0.8);-webkit-transform: skew(-3deg) scale(0.8); }.post{margin-left:-1250px;transform: skew(3deg) scale(0.8);-webkit-transform: skew(3deg) scale(0.8);}.far-future{margin-left:1200px;transition:none; }</style></head><body><div id="slides"><div class="slide current">1</div><div class="slide future">2</div><div class="slide far-future">3</div><div class="slide far-future">4</div><div class="slide far-future">5</div><div class="slide far-future">6</div><div class="slide far-future">7</div></div><script> !function(){ var slides = document.getElementById("slides").childNodes;var l = slides.length; function fslide(e){ var event = e || window.event;//console.log(event.wheelDelta +" "+ event.detail); for(var i=0;i<l;i++){ if(slides[i].className=="slide current"){ var current_slide = slides[i]; break;}}//var current_slide = document.getElementsByClassName("current")[0];// getElementsByClassName只有火狐,谷歌等浏览器的较新版本支持if((event.wheelDelta < 0 /*ie,谷歌等浏览器*/ || event.detail > 0 /*firefox*/) && nextel(current_slide)){if(prevel(current_slide)){ prevel(current_slide).className="slide far-future"; }current_slide.className="slide post"; nextel(current_slide).className="slide current";if(nextel(nextel(current_slide))){ nextel(nextel(current_slide)).className="slide future"; } }else if((event.wheelDelta > 0 || event.detail < 0) && prevel(current_slide)){if(nextel(current_slide)){ nextel(current_slide).className="slide far-future"; } current_slide.className="slide future"; prevel(current_slide).className="slide current";if(prevel(prevel(current_slide))){ prevel(prevel(current_slide)).className="slide post" }}}document.onmousewheel = fslide; // ie,谷歌等浏览器 if(document.addEventListener){ document.addEventListener("DOMMouseScroll",fslide,false);// firefox } }(); function prevel(el){ if(el.previousSibling == null)return null; return el.previousSibling.nodeType == 1 ? el.previousSibling : prevel(el.previousSibling);}function nextel(el){ if(el.nextSibling == null)return null; return el.nextSibling.nodeType == 1 ? el.nextSibling : nextel(el.nextSibling); } </script></body></html> 本回答由提问者推荐

现在学习web前端,html5开发还是不错的选择,缺口大,前景好。,当然学习要靠自觉性,坚持学习,就能成功、 本回答由提问者推荐

制作ppt的一般流程:打开ppt之后,新建多几张PPT设计——模板或背景输入文字内容设置动画、幻灯片切换方式设置下幻灯片方式,播放查看效果 本回答由电脑网络分类达人 赵国琴推荐